AD8505ACBZ-R7 Overview


Op amp is packaged in 6-UFBGA, WLCSP case. Op amps are General Purpose types of amplifier on the chip. Instrumentation amplifier is delivered in a Tape & Reel (TR) case. The number of terminations approaches 6. Linear amplifier has a total of 6 pins. Please take in mind that op amp should be run at 5V. Linear amplifier includes 6 pins. Regarding input offset voltage, buffer amplifier rates 2.5mV voltage. Surface Mount is the recommended mounting type of operational amplifiers. With regard to operating temperature, op amp ranges -40°C~125°C. Operational amplifier can operate supply current at 25.5μA. The voltage gain should stay at 120dB. Instrumentation amplifier has 1 channels on it. On the output type, there are Rail-to-Rail different types of op amps. The operating supply voltage of instrumentation amplifier is rated 3V voltage. It is used TAPE AND REEL to pack the op amps. Linear amplifier has a quiescent current of 25.5μA.
